- Small Business Networking
- Effective technology is essential for small businesses looking to increase the productivity of their people and business. Introducing technology such as a computer networks can help them to stay competitive by increasing productivity and by reducing hardware costs. Even simple networks make sharing information and resources easier, provide better security and enable easy backup facilities for any small businesses.
- Managed IT Services for Small Businesses
- Information Technology (IT) has become a significant concern of every small business today. However, implementing new technologies is a challenging job for small business owners whose primary focus is their core business and the daily operations of their company. Small business owners are under constant pressure to do business more efficiently and improve the productivity of their employees, all the while reducing costs. Ideally, technology makes these tasks easier, but it often seems simply to create more problems. For example, email spam and viruses create security threats on company computers or the server is down and employees sit idle. In these cases, a whole day can be wasted in waiting for a technician to come and solve the problem. Even small system disruptions and downtime significantly affect the revenue of the company. As a result, companies are unable to get the best return on their IT investments.
- Small Business Mobility
- Mobile technology is becoming increasingly vital to your small business as the number of employees working from home or away from office is growing significantly. More than 50 million US workers are considered mobile, spending at least 20% of the time away from their primary workspace. Some of your employees, such as your salespeople or representatives, may be constantly on the move.
- VoIP for the Small Business
-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) has become a viable solution for even the smallest of companies as broadband internet access has become affordable and much more widespread. VoIP offers a low cost alternative to expensive traditional phone services, and is rapidly becoming the communications system of choice to reduce telecommunications costs. Hosted VoIP services are also gaining popularity among smaller companies since these services do not require any investment in hardware.
